Default 4.10 gears

I really want to regear my truck with 4.10s but I have know idea what size the rear and front end is. How do I get this info? The current gears are 3.73LS if that helps. Thank you!!

Front is an 8.8" and if you have the 5.4, you have the 9.75. You can make sure by checking your door jam code.

Not worth it to go from 3.73 to 4.10 gears. Its a 1500-2000 dollar job, the difference it will make simply isn't worth it. 3.73 to 4.56 is a bigger jump and more worth your cash.
